RANGERS retain their eight-point gap at the top of the Scottish Championship this evening following a hard-fought win over Queen of the South at Palmerston.
Hibernian’s victory over Alloa earlier in the day meant the pressure was on Mark Warburton’s side to deliver, and they duly did with Kenny Miller scoring a quite wonderful winner just minutes after coming on as a substitute in the second half.
The Light Blues began the match brightly, and they forged an opportunity straight from kick-off as Michael O’Halloran went on a mazy run through midfield and evaded a number of challenges before being forced wide in the area with his final effort from an impossible angle unsurprisingly over the bar.
